BPA for Medical Laboratory Testing Services at 18th Medical Group - Kadena Air Base, Japan
Solicitation # HT941026Q2050
Solicitation HT941026Q2050 is a request for a five-year Blanket Purchase Agreement to provide medical reference laboratory testing services for the 18th Medical Group at Kadena Air Base, Japan. The scope of work includes providing all management, labor, and equipment for specific tests, including fungal culture and identification, TSPOT-TB testing, and antifungal drug susceptibility tests. The contractor must maintain current accreditation with the College of American Pathologists. While the original period of performance was slated for October 1, 2026, through September 30, 2031, subsequent amendments updated the period of performance to December 1, 2026, through November 30, 2031. The procurement is unrestricted and open for full and open competition under NAICS code 621511, although Amendment 5 removed the total small business set-aside clause. Award will be determined on a past performance price tradeoff basis, where past performance is considered more important than price. Technical capability will be rated as acceptable or unacceptable, and the government may accept a higher-priced quote if the quoter's past performance outweighs the price difference. Quotes must be submitted electronically to the Defense Health Agency Healthcare Contracting Division West by October 26, 2026.

Clinical Blood Processing
Solicitation # HT942626QE058
The Defense Health Agency is soliciting a Blanket Purchase Agreement for clinical blood processing laboratory support services to benefit the Walter Reed Army Institute of Research, specifically the Center for Military Psychiatry and Neurosciences Research. The contractor will be responsible for picking up study participant blood samples from facilities in Silver Spring, Maryland, processing them at a certified off-site laboratory, and providing electronic results via a secure digital portal within 72 hours of pick-up. The scope includes a variety of tests such as Complete Metabolic Panels, Complete Blood Counts, and various Vitamin D and Calcium tests, with an estimated annual maximum of 2,950 units per item. The BPA features a five-year ordering period from September 30, 2026, to September 29, 2031, with a collective maximum value not to exceed 349,000 dollars. Award will be determined using the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able methodology, evaluating offerors based on their past performance and technical capabilities. Required credentials include CAP accreditation, CLIA certification, a medical laboratory permit, and the medical licenses and CVs of laboratory medical directors. The contract is set aside for small businesses, including HUBZone, SDVOSB, and EDWOSB entities. Performance will be monitored through a Quality Assurance Surveillance Plan, and the contractor must submit a comprehensive Quality Control Plan within 15 days of award. Payments will be processed via credit card for orders under 25,000 dollars and through the Wide Area Workflow system for orders exceeding that amount.

The solicitation 36C24226R0062 for Reference Laboratory and Esoteric Testing Services under an Indefinite Delivery Requirements Contract (IDC) has been cancelled. It was intended to support the Veterans Health Administration’s VISN 2 region, covering VA medical centers in Downstate New York and New Jersey, with services to be performed primarily at the East Orange VAMC in New Jersey. The procurement was classified under NAICS code 621511 for Medical Laboratories and PSC Q301 for Medical-Laboratory Testing, and required all offerors to be registered in the System for Award Management (SAM) with a valid Unique Entity ID. While the solicitation was unrestricted and open to all responsible sources, veteran-owned small businesses seeking to compete under socioeconomic set-asides were required to be certified in the SBA VetCert database. No evaluation factors, pricing data, or contract value estimates were available due to the cancellation and the presolicitation nature of the notice. The contracting office, located in Albany, New York, served as the administrative point of contact with Mariangie Rivera listed as the primary Contract Specialist, though no Contracting Officer’s Representative, Technical Representative, or Procurement Contracting Officer was formally designated. No packaging, marking, bar-coding, or MIL-STD requirements were specified, nor were any inspection criteria, acceptance procedures, or invoicing methods detailed in the documentation. The solicitation did not include any special contract requirements such as security clearances, key personnel clauses, or options, and no attachments, clauses beyond FAR 52.204-7, or Section M evaluation guidelines were provided. Despite the anticipated issue date of April 6, 2026, and response deadline of April 24, 2026, the cancellation rendered the procurement inactive, leaving all further details unresolved.

Sources Sought Building Management System
Solicitation # 36C24226Q0991
The Department of Veterans Affairs, Network Contracting Office 2, has issued a Sources Sought Notice for market research to identify capable firms for a firm fixed-price contract providing Building Automation System preventative maintenance and support services. The work is specifically for the Automated Logic Control Building Management System located at the Canandaigua VA Medical Center in New York. The anticipated period of performance begins October 1, 2026, and consists of a base year with four optional extension years. The scope of work requires OEM certified technicians to perform two full-day preventative maintenance visits per month, totaling 24 visits annually, and to provide version upgrades, patches, and software updates for the WebCTRL system. Contractors must provide 24/7/365 emergency response, with phone responses within two hours and onsite arrival within four hours of initial contact. Deliverables include detailed electronic reports submitted to the Contracting Officer Representative after each visit. The contract will require a one-year manufacturer warranty on equipment and a 90-day labor warranty on all work performed. This notice is intended to determine the viability of various socio-economic set-asides, including small businesses, veteran-owned, women-owned, and service-disabled veteran-owned small businesses, under NAICS code 811210. Interested parties must submit a capability statement, SAM UEID, and proof of certifications to the primary point of contact by September 17, 2026.

Z2DA--620-23-206 and 620-20-105 Renovate B. 14 AB and CD
Solicitation # 36C24227B0001_1
Solicitation 36C24227B0001 is a sealed bid invitation for the renovation of Building 14 AB and CD at the VA Hudson Valley Healthcare System Montrose Campus to support the Homeless Residential Program. This 100% Total Small Business set-aside project has an estimated magnitude between 20 million and 50 million dollars. The scope of work includes the renovation of 16,950 square feet on the first floor for living accommodations, as well as plumbing and piping work in the ground floor ceiling plenum, limited work on the second floor, and installations in the attic and roof for new mechanical equipment. The contractor is responsible for all demolition, asbestos abatement, and the installation of mechanical, electrical, plumbing, and fire protection systems. The project has a performance period of 580 calendar days from the notice to proceed, with both project components to be executed concurrently. Bids are due by September 16, 2026, at 10:00 AM EDT and must be submitted via email to the contracting officer. Required submission documents include a completed Standard Form 1442, an original bid bond, and certifications for the Buy American Act and limitations on subcontracting. Awarded contractors must provide performance and payment bonds and ensure all personnel undergo a rigorous identification and fingerprinting process. Work must comply with union prevailing wage rates for Westchester County, New York, and adhere to strict quality control and safety standards for healthcare facilities.

Sources Sought Bath VAMC Generator Service Contract
Solicitation # 36C24226Q0917
The Department of Veterans Affairs Network Contracting Office 02 is conducting market research through a Sources Sought Notice for generator inspections and testing services at the Bath VA Medical Center in Bath, New York. The scope of work involves providing all labor and materials for semi-annual inspections and annual load bank testing for 10 generators and associated transfer switches. All services must comply with the latest edition of the National Electrical Code. The anticipated contract structure includes a 12-month base year starting November 1, 2026, with four subsequent one-year option periods extending through October 31, 2031. Key performance requirements include semi-annual inspections in January and annual inspections and load bank testing in June. The contractor must submit detailed reports to the Contracting Officer's Representative within five days of service and provide notice of any required repairs within ten days. For work outside the initial scope, cost estimates must be submitted within two business days. Interested parties must provide capability statements, evidence of similar work, and proof of certifications. The government is utilizing this notice to determine the viability of various socio-economic set-asides, including SDVOSB, VOSB, WOSB, HUBZone, 8(a), and small business categories.
